Ness, Lucario and Jigglypuff confirmed for Super Smash Bros. Brawl
The original How to Play Super Smash Bros. Brawl video was updated after Friday’s sticker update on the Japanese Wii.com website. It showed you could power up characters with stickers, they incorporated the character icons into the stickers part of the video, this confirmed the following newcomer and veteran characters: Ness, Lucario and Jigglypuff. The above screencaps from the video show from left to right: Ness, Lucas, Pikachu, Pokemon Trainer, Lucario and Jigglypuff.

It seems that in less than an hour after this was discovered, the updated video was replaced with the original. You can still find the real stickers video with the icons below, the icons are shown from 4:20 to 4:22.
